I was wondering what the status of the fins block currently is. I am using FINS with great pleasure and also made some enhancements to it (added the BoxAndWhisker Plots which are recently available in JfreeChart).
I think JFreeChart is a great library and has great potential for cocoon (report generation, online reporting, etc), therefore, I would like to know if it is reasonable to enhance FINS, or if there are any reasons why FINS will not make it into cocoon anyway (licensing, ???)
Otherwise I would be happy to help maintaining the FINS block.
Is there any issue with the JFreeChart license ? I think JFreeChart really kicks ass, and could serve as a powerfull platform for adding plotting features to cocoon.
